English Summer Pudding with Blueberries and Red Currants

English Summer Pudding is really a misnomer if you’re from the States, as it isn’t what Americans think of as pudding at all.  To the British, the term pudding seems to cover everything from steamed savory dishes to molded cakes. Dutch Poffertjes (Pancakes) With Blueberry Compôte

Hey! I’m Marijke, a contributor to the Farm to Jar blog. Today, we’re preparing a traditional dish from my home country of The Netherlands called poffertjes. Poffertjes is a typical Dutch fair food, similar to pancakes but smaller and fluffier. They are a huge crowd-pleaser and every Dutch person’s childhood favorite. We’ll serve them in …

Slow Carb Blueberry Protein Smoothie

Quick Summary: A high-protein, low-carb breakfast smoothie with blueberries, spinach, coconut milk, and whey protein. Blueberries have enough fiber to offset their carbs, making them one of the few fruits that work on slow carb diets. Keeps energy levels steady until your next meal.
